Output 3638763f7f805fb143cbe4f6b199985e40421e5d09013b7b091083cc0ac4fdee:1

value
622876020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b03b5d1d04cdca49bfe038e90ae3ae3396f4b2 OP_EQUAL
address
3531NFoSRx4Lf7Q89p4yVy3CuxypPxo746
transaction
3638763f7f805fb143cbe4f6b199985e40421e5d09013b7b091083cc0ac4fdee
spent
true